7个步骤构建明日方舟AI助手安全防护体系:从漏洞响应到协议加固

7个步骤构建明日方舟AI助手安全防护体系:从漏洞响应到协议加固

【免费下载链接】MaaAssistantArknights 一款明日方舟游戏小助手 【免费下载链接】MaaAssistantArknights 项目地址: https://gitcode.com/GitHub_Trending/ma/MaaAssistantArknights

MaaAssistantArknights(简称MAA)是一款功能强大的明日方舟游戏辅助工具,通过AI技术帮助玩家自动化完成日常任务。随着其功能的不断扩展,构建完善的安全防护体系变得至关重要。本文将为您详细解析如何通过7个关键步骤建立全面的安全防护机制。

🔒 第一步:建立漏洞响应机制

MAA项目团队制定了明确的安全策略,仅对v6最新稳定版提供安全支持。当发现安全漏洞时,项目采用双轨制报告机制:

  • 可公开漏洞:通过GitHub Issues直接提交
  • 敏感漏洞:通过秘密途径私下报告,防止恶意利用

这种分层响应机制确保了不同性质漏洞能够得到妥善处理,同时避免敏感安全信息被滥用。

🛡️ 第二步:实施协议层安全加固

在通信协议层面,MAA通过src/MaaCore/Controller/adb-lite/protocol.hpp实现安全的ADB协议通信,包括:

  • 加密的ADB同步请求处理
  • 安全的消息传输机制
  • 异常情况下的错误处理

MAA安全通信协议

🔐 第三步:数据加密保护

项目在src/MaaWpfGui/Helper/SimpleEncryptionHelper.cs中实现了数据加密功能,使用Windows数据保护API对敏感信息进行加密存储,确保配置数据的安全性。

📋 第四步:版本控制与更新管理

MAA团队严格控制版本发布流程,仅对稳定版提供安全支持。这种策略确保:

  • 用户使用的都是经过充分测试的版本
  • 安全漏洞能够及时修复
  • 避免测试版可能存在的安全隐患

⚠️ 第五步:错误处理与异常捕获

通过完善的异常处理机制,MAA能够:

  • 及时捕获运行时错误
  • 防止程序崩溃
  • 提供友好的错误提示

🔍 第六步:安全配置管理

在配置管理方面,项目通过多种方式确保安全性:

  • 敏感配置项加密存储
  • 安全的远程控制功能
  • 完善的权限控制机制

🚨 第七步:持续监控与改进

建立持续的安全监控体系,包括:

  • 定期安全审计
  • 漏洞趋势分析
  • 安全最佳实践推广

MAA操作界面

💡 总结与建议

构建完善的明日方舟AI助手安全防护体系需要从多个层面入手。通过这7个步骤,您可以:

✅ 建立快速响应的漏洞处理机制
✅ 实现通信协议的安全加固
✅ 确保敏感数据的加密保护
✅ 建立版本控制与更新管理
✅ 完善错误处理与异常捕获
✅ 加强安全配置管理
✅ 实施持续监控改进

安全防护是一个持续的过程,建议定期检查项目更新,及时应用安全补丁,确保您的游戏辅助体验既高效又安全。

记住,安全无小事,只有建立完善的安全防护体系,才能让MAA更好地为您的明日方舟游戏之旅保驾护航!🚀

【免费下载链接】MaaAssistantArknights 一款明日方舟游戏小助手 【免费下载链接】MaaAssistantArknights 项目地址: https://gitcode.com/GitHub_Trending/ma/MaaAssistantArknights

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值